| Total Area | 3,287, 263 sq. km | | Land area | 2,973,190 sq km | | Coastline | 7,000 km | | Comparative Area | Slightly more than 1/3rd the size of the US | | States | 26 | | Union Territories | 6 | | Capital | New Delhi | | Districts | 463 | | Largest State | Madhya Pradesh (4,43,446 sq kms) | | Border Countries | Bangladesh 4,053 km, Bhutan 605 km, Burma 1,463 km, China 3,380 km, Nepal 1,690 km, Pakistan 2,912 km Coastline 7,000 kms | | Terrain | Upland plain (Deccan Plateau) in South, Flat to rolling plain along the Ganges, Deserts in West, Himalayas in North | | Lowest Point | Indian Ocean 0 m | | Highest Peak | Kanchenjunga 8,598 m | | Natural Resources | Coal (4th largest reserves in the world), iron ore, manganese, mica, bauxite, titanium ore, chromite, natural gas, diamonds, petroleum, limestone | | Population | 953.7 million | | Urban Population | 27% | | Population Growth | 2.1 % | | Population Ratio | 927 females per 1000 males | | Density of Population | 273 persons per sq km | | Most populous State | Uttar Pradesh | | Area with Highest Density | Delhi (6352 persons per sq km) | | Literacy Rate | 52.1% | | State with Highest Literacy | Kerala | | Life expectancy | 61 | | GDP (Factor Cost)'96-97 : Quick Estimates | Rs 11,49,215 crores | | Per-Capital GDP (at Market Prices) '96-97 : Quick estimates | Rs 12,76,974 crores | | Per-Capital GNP (Factor Cost)'96-97 : Quick Estimates | Rs 11,35,370 crores | | Per-Capital GNP (at Market Prices)'96-97 : Quick Estimates | Rs 12,63,129 crores | | Inflation (CPI) | 6.6 % | | Independence | 15 August 1947 (from Britain) | | Constitution | 26 January 1950 | | Legal System | Based on English common law; Limited judicial review of legislative acts; Accepts compulsory ICJ jurisdiction, with reservations | | Judicial branch | Supreme Court Judges are appointed by the president | | Suffrage | 18 years of age; universal | | |
